Dive into the heart of Cancún’s vibrant food scene with a tantalizing plate of traditional Mexican chicken mole, accompanied by zesty green sauce, fresh lime, and a refreshing homemade beverage. Set in an open-air casual dining spot bathed in warm afternoon sunlight, this scene captures the essence of relaxed local flavors and the genuine joy of sharing authentic cuisine. Feel the inviting warmth of Cancún’s convivial atmosphere as you savor each rich, soulful bite that tells a story of heritage and passion.
